WebPart of a sushi chef’s artistry is the use of colorful garnishes and condiments, most notably a vivid green paste and a mound of delicate pink slices. The green paste is wasabi, a fiery relative of horseradish, while the pink garnish is pickled ginger or “gari” in Japanese. Web13. sep 2024 · SUSHI DIET PLAN. WebWasabi rhizomes are finely grated into a green paste about the consistency of toothpaste, which produces a distinct spicy condiment similar to horseradish and hot mustard.
